Disaster-resilient control plane design and mapping in software-defined networks

Control path availability is a function of availability of all nodes and links on the control path. They model the problem of designing a disaster resilient control plane problem regarding the number. A survey towards disasterresilient software defined networks. Control plane scalability issues and approaches in. Sdn receives increasing attention both from academia and industry, across a multitude of application domains. Disasterresilient control plane design and mapping in softwaredefined networks ss savas, m tornatore, mf habib, p chowdhury, b mukherjee 2015 ieee 16th international conference on high performance switching and, 2015. Softwaredefined networking sdn is designed to make a network flexible and agile. Network functions virtualization also network function virtualization or nfv is a network architecture concept that uses the technologies of it virtualization to virtualize entire classes of network node. Design and implementation of a softwaredefined mobility. Challenges and research opportunities for future internet. In this architecture we refer to them as data, control, and application planes. Joint topology design and mapping of service function chains. In 10, the authors present a disasteraware control.

Chapter 7 administering a secure network flashcards quizlet. Recently there is a growing trend to apply software defined networking sdn to the mobile internet. Future access enablers for ubiquitous and intelligent. Sdn architecture overview open networking foundation. Softwaredefined networking sdn architecture has emerged in. The nextgeneration citrix adc platform unifies bestinclass l47 network services into an application control layer, and can integrate this application control with both existing transport networks. Sdn lets you design, build, and manage networks, separating the control and forwarding planes. Control plane mapping problem design a resilient control plane that satisfy latency constraints. Aug 26, 2016 the objective is to design a hierarchically distributed control plane that decouples control decisions and data plane. As our dependence on network services increases, the need for novel survivability methods to mitigate the effects of disasters on communication networks becomes a major concern. Softwaredefined networking sdn, by centralizing control logic and separating it from physical equipment, facilitates network programmability. To make the control plane resilient to disasters, it is necessary to first determine the vulnerability of the network to them. Disaster resilient control plane design and mapping in software defined networks authors. Divide the functionality of a network device, aka, a routerswitch into two parts.

Example of control of data plane involving physical and virtual resources. Networking and internet architecture authorstitles sep 2015. Softwaredefined networking sdn separates the network control plane from the packet forwarding plane, and provides the upper applications with an global design of dynamic traffic grooming algorithm in softwaredefined wireless mesh networks. The current technology of internet provides an acceptable level of resilience in normal operation. Pdf a survey on fault management in softwaredefined networks.

Farhan habib, pulak chowdhury and biswanath mukherjee abstract. Software defined network sdn virtualizes parts of the physical network so that it can be more quickly and easily reconfigured accomplished by separating the control plane from the data plane. Disaster resilient control plane design and mapping in. The new norm for networks 1 shows infrastructure, control and application layers. In contrast to the conventional idea of handling all the failures on the control plane the controller, we focus on an integrated design. Software defined networking emerges as a promising paradigm shift that decouples the control plane from the data plane. Disasterresilient control plane design and mapping in softwaredefined networks. He li, mianxiong dong, kaoru ota lowcomplexity channel estimation and detection for mimoofdm receiver with espar antenna. The control plane you can think of as the brain of the network. Softwaredefined networking sdn technology is an approach to network management that enables dynamic, programmatically efficient network configuration in order to improve network performance and monitoring making it more like cloud computing than traditional network management. Disaster resilient control plane design and mapping in software defined networks. Proceedings of 8th international workshop on resilient networks design and modeling 2016 12. Disasterresilient control plane design semantic scholar.

In this part of work, we design the architecture of wsdn and study its core architectural principles, including the scalable design. A softwaredefined network separates the data, control, and application planes of the devices. Softwaredefined networking sdn citrix united kingdom. S savas, m tornatore, mf habib, p chowdhury, b mukherjee,disasterresilient control plane design and mapping in softwaredefined networks, in high performance switchingand routing hpsr, 2015. Apr 27, 2020 video traffic in mobile networks is forecast to grow by around 30 per cent annually through to 2025, accounting for 75 per cent of mobile data traffic from slightly more than 60 per cent in 2019. Introduction to controllerbased networking do i know. Disaster resilient control plane design and mapping in software defined networks by s.

Sdn is an innovative approach to design, implement, and manage networks that separate the network control control plane. Farhan habib, pulak chowdhury and biswanath mukherjee no static citation data no static citation data cite. Disasterresilient control plane design and mapping in software. We focused first on defining the control information content and then used a generic database protocol to synchronize state between the elements. Farhan habib1, pulak chowdhury1, and biswanathmukherjee1 1university of california, davis, usa 2politecnico di milano, italy hpsr july 2015 26 11416. Theses and dissertations available from proquest theses and. On the other hand, to fully exploit the potential of sdn, along with data plane survivability, we also need to design the. Sdn enables the network control plane to be decoupled from the network forwarding hardware, and moves the control plane to a programmable component, i. Disasterresilient control plane design and mapping in. Software defined networking can be defined as a new approach to design, implement and manage networks that is based on the concept of separating the network control plane and data plane, where the control plane provides an abstracted centralized view of the network. Current sdn technologies operate at l23 layers and are missing the opportunity to truly deliver on the full promise of the solution. Software defined networking sdn, by centralizing control logic and separating it from physical equipment, facilitates network programmability and opens up new ways to design disaster resilient.

Multiserver controller framework with the increase in network scale and traffic flow, the control plane load is expected to increase significantly. Decoupling control and data planes in a softwaredefined network sdn has its advantages along with its challenges. Constructing dynamic adhoc emergency networks using software defined wireless mesh networks by roop kumar sriramulu natural disasters and other emergency situations have the potential to destroy a whole network infrastructure needed for communication critical to emergency rescue, evacuation, and initial rehabilitation. Broadband data upsurge tests resilience of networks globally. Nonpurdue users, may purchase copies of theses and dissertations from proquest or talk to your librarian about borrowing a copy through interlibrary loan. It has sub categories of centralized single controller designs and distributed approaches. Especially, resilient communication between elements in the data plane switches and. Fault tolerance, resiliency, failure recovery, failure, surviv. Were upgrading the acm dl, and would like your input.

Data mining algorithms for communication networks control. Communication networks, such as core optical networks, heavily depend on their physical infrastructure, and hence they are vulnerable to manmade disasters, such as electromagnetic pulse emp or weapons of mass destruction wmd attacks, as well as to natural disasters. Resilient placement of sdn controllers exploiting disjoint. Designing a disasterresilient network with software.

The integration of network function virtualization nfv and software defined networks sdn seeks to create a more flexible and dynamic software based network environment. Mukherjee, disaster resilient control plane design and mapping in software defined networks, arxiv eprints 2015. Sdn is an emerging network architectural approach whose key idea is to separate control and data plane of networks. These new materials are shown to be vital in studying the control design and stability analysis of urss. The control plane is the component to a router that focuses on how that one individual box interacts with its neighbors with state exchange.

A control part, called a control plane that allows managers to configure and control the device a data part, called the data plane. The key concept consists of centralizing data offloading points at the edge of the network and closer to the radio access network ran. Softwaredefined networking sdn, by centralizing control logic and. As disasters occur in specific geographical locations and disrupt specific parts of the network, design of the network determines the impact of the disaster resilient control plane design and mapping in software defined networks. The line between entities involved in forwarding and those involved in more complex middle box functionality in the network is blurred by the use of highperformance. Robust hierarchical control plane for transport software. Complicated control plane design, primitive functionality stark contrast to the elegantly modular data plane 14. Network survivability endeavors to ensure the uninterrupted provisioning of services by the network operators in case of a disaster event. In addition, the current covid19 global pandemic has led to another wave of data explosion as people all over the world spend more time being at home. Carmen mas machuca and stefano secci and petra vizarreta and fernando kuipers and antonios gouglidis and david hutchison and simon jouet and dimitrios pezaros and ahmed elmokashfi and poul heegaard and sasko ristov and marjan gusev. Disasterresilient control plane design and mapping in softwaredefined networks by s.

Reliability strategies for network function virtualization. We consider that the network operator is capable of assessing what elements might. A comparison of highlevel design tools for socfpga on disparity map calculation example. The original onf white paper softwaredefined networking. Such network failures may lead to a section of a network to cease to function, resulting in non. Towards promoting backupsharing in survivable virtual. Disasterresilient control plane design and mapping in softwaredefined networks ss savas, m tornatore, mf habib, p chowdhury, b mukherjee 2015 ieee 16th international conference on high performance. They model the problem of designing a disasterresilient control plane problem. W2 stefano secci, alberto ceselli, federico malucelli, achille pattavina, brunilde sanso, direct optimal design of a quasiregular compositestar core network, proc. In this paper, we consider the problem of designing a highly resilient network through the technique of sdn software defined networking.

Within less than nine months of starting the design, we had achieved basic interoperability between our network. Control design and analysis for underactuated robotic systems includes the modelling, control design and analysis presented in a systematic way particularly for the following examples. Farhan habib, pulak chowdhury and biswanath mukherjee no static citation. Software defined networking sdn is an evolving network architecture paradigm that focuses on the separation of control and data planes. Project 3 and softwaredefined networking sdn ee122 fall 2011 scott shenker. Virtualized controller placement for multidomain optical. Research challenges for traffic engineering in software. S savas, m tornatore, mf habib, p chowdhury, b mukherjee, disasterresilient control plane design and mapping in softwaredefined networks, in high performance switchingand routing hpsr, 2015. In 10, the authors present a disaster aware control.

Studies and news reports show that network failures caused by physical attacks and natural disasters have significant impacts on the optical networks. Design of dynamic traffic grooming algorithm in software. A survey towards disaster resilient software defined networks 2016 8th. The control plane mainly consists of two components.

Largescale disasters may cause huge data loss and connectivity disruption in these networks. The control plane offers the performance and fault management of netflow and, like protocols, is frequently used for managing device configurations that are remotely connected to a softwaredefined network. Proceedings of 16th ieee international conference on high performance switching and routing, pp. Mapping success evolving to softwaredefined mobile. Index termsindustrial control systems, softwaredefined. As disasters occur in specific geographical locations and disrupt specific parts of the network, design of the network determines the impact of the disasterresilient control plane design and mapping in softwaredefined. Reliable optical metro networks for 5g communications. Tornatore reliable optical metro networks for 5g communications. Design a resilient control plane that satisfy latency constraints. This decoupling allows deployment of control plane. University of glasgow schools school of computing science. A database approach to sdn control plane design bruce davie, teemu koponen, justin pettit, ben pfa. They model the problem of designing a disasterresilient control plane problem regarding the number.

Mobile networks disaster recovery using sdnnfv request pdf. Advanced networked systems h fall 2021 distributed algorithms and systems h fall 2009 2018 computing science 1p1px further programming spring 2012 2018. Softwaredefined networking sdn, by centralizing control logic and separating it from physical equipment, facilitates network programmability and opens up new. A distributed control plane can be designed as an overlay i. In this work, we studied how to design robust control planes for transport software defined networks tsdns. It has the ability to centrally monitor and control the network through. For disaster resiliency of the control plane, we propose to design it as a. A hierarchical control plane for softwaredefined networksbased. Softwaredefined networking sdn, by centralizing control logic and separating it from physical equipment, facilitates network programmability and opens up new ways to design disasterresilient networks. Keywordssoftware defined networks, resilience, disaster survivability. Control plane optimization in software defined vehicular ad hoc networks authors.

As disasters occur in specific geographical locations and disrupt specific parts of the network, design of the network determines the impact of the disasterresilient control plane design and mapping in softwaredefined networks. More concretely, our proposed design consists of two modules. In order to make the controller scalable, the design principle is to balance the control plane. Therefore, scalability, and especially the control plane i. As tsdns are heterogeneous and require high reliability, we considered a hierarchical control plane that contains in its top orchestrators, and in its base, controllers. Sdn is meant to address the fact that the static architecture of traditional networks. A softwaredefined networking approach for disaster. In this sample chapter from ccna 200301 official cert guide, volume 2, you will be introduced to the basic concepts of data and control planes, explore product examples of network programmability using controllers, and compare the benefits of traditional networking with the benefits of controllerbased networking. The control plane, data plane and forwarding plane in networks. Constructing dynamic adhoc emergency networks using software.

735 1581 635 591 372 533 1066 1372 1262 448 175 429 1220 380 1427 1196 217 839 907 514 1166 304 1302 694 683 1007 926 621 1473 397 364 1049 249 572 506 88 321